Dr. Jeffrey Guttman is a board certified, fellowship trained orthopedic surgeon with a certificate of added qualification (CAQ) in sports medicine. Dr. Jeffrey Guttman completed his undergraduate degree at the University of Pennsylvania and his medical degree at NYU School of Medicine. He then completed his orthopedic training at St. Luke’s-Roosevelt Hospital in New York before returning to Philadelphia for a fellowship in sports medicine and advanced arthroscopic techniques at Graduate Hospital. He maintains a busy orthopedic surgery practice and also performs medicolegal work with over 15 years of experience doing independent medical evaluations.
